1.Expert consensus on orthodontic treatment of protrusive facial deformities.
Jie PAN ; Yun LU ; Anqi LIU ; Xuedong WANG ; Yu WANG ; Shiqiang GONG ; Bing FANG ; Hong HE ; Yuxing BAI ; Lin WANG ; Zuolin JIN ; Weiran LI ; Lili CHEN ; Min HU ; Jinlin SONG ; Yang CAO ; Jun WANG ; Jin FANG ; Jiejun SHI ; Yuxia HOU ; Xudong WANG ; Jing MAO ; Chenchen ZHOU ; Yan LIU ; Yuehua LIU
International Journal of Oral Science 2025;17(1):5-5
Protrusive facial deformities, characterized by the forward displacement of the teeth and/or jaws beyond the normal range, affect a considerable portion of the population. The manifestations and morphological mechanisms of protrusive facial deformities are complex and diverse, requiring orthodontists to possess a high level of theoretical knowledge and practical experience in the relevant orthodontic field. To further optimize the correction of protrusive facial deformities, this consensus proposes that the morphological mechanisms and diagnosis of protrusive facial deformities should be analyzed and judged from multiple dimensions and factors to accurately formulate treatment plans. It emphasizes the use of orthodontic strategies, including jaw growth modification, tooth extraction or non-extraction for anterior teeth retraction, and maxillofacial vertical control. These strategies aim to reduce anterior teeth and lip protrusion, increase chin prominence, harmonize nasolabial and chin-lip relationships, and improve the facial profile of patients with protrusive facial deformities. For severe skeletal protrusive facial deformities, orthodontic-orthognathic combined treatment may be suggested. This consensus summarizes the theoretical knowledge and clinical experience of numerous renowned oral experts nationwide, offering reference strategies for the correction of protrusive facial deformities.

2.Real-world outcomes of niraparib treatment in patients with ovarian cancer: the first observational multicenter study in China
Jin LI ; Jianhua YANG ; Huafeng SHOU ; Lin ZHANG ; Xiaohong HUANG ; Xuedong TANG ; Fei ZHENG ; Fang LIU ; Xiaohua WU
Journal of Gynecologic Oncology 2022;33(S1):S11-
Objective:
The objective of this study was to present the real-world patients’ portrait, and the results of niraparib treatment in China.
Methods:
This study included 142 patients treated with niraparib from 8 hospitals in China between December 2018 and September 2021. Patients’ characteristics were summarized. The efficacy and safety in first-line maintenance (1L-M), platinum-sensitive recurrence maintenance (PSR-M), and treatment for ovarian cancer were evaluated. Survival outcomes and the factors influencing progression-free survival (PFS) were estimated.
Results:
The 93 patients received Niraparib as 1L-M, 31 as PSR-M and 18 as salvage. BRCA status was wild type or unknown in 87.3% of patients. With a median follow-up time of 8.7 months, the median PFS (mPFS) for 1L-M has not yet been reached, and the mPFS for PSR-M and salvage therapy was 10.5 and 5.7 months, respectively. Responses to last chemotherapy and cancer antigen 125 value before taking niraparib were 2 important factors affecting PFS among 1L and PSR patients. The 12.7% (18/142) of patients experienced grade ≥3 hematologic adverse events and 23.2% experienced dose adjustment. It was noteworthy that when the interval of chemotherapy and niraparib <21 days, the incidence of grade ≥3 adverse events increased significantly (p=0.0355).
Conclusion
Generally, niraparib was effective and well tolerated, which was consistent with the results of prospective trials. However, in real world, it was more inclined to use niraparib in late-line treatment without genetic testing.
3.Enlightenment of ambulatory patient groups on medical insurance payment system in China
Xuedong LI ; Yuhua LIU ; Zhenru YANG ; Xiuju ZHANG ; Zhenhuan FANG
Chinese Journal of Hospital Administration 2020;36(6):477-479
The current outpatient payment method based on fee-for-service induced serious demand, which increased the waste of medical insurance fund. The authors briefly introduced ambulatory patient groups(APG)with the same concept of diagnosis-related groups. According to the current situation of outpatient medical insurance payment and the degree of informatization in China, suggestions are put forward: launch a pilot project first and starting with chronic disease to promote reform; improve the quality of outpatient electronic medical records, and develop APG suitable for China; under the background of aging, cooperate with the total budget to ensure the security of medical insurance.

5.Application of Overlap anastomosis to Billroth I digestive tract reconstruction after laparoscopic distal gastrectomy in gastric cancer
Zhuo LIU ; Xuanwen LIU ; Xuedong FANG ; Fujian JI
Chinese Journal of Gastrointestinal Surgery 2019;22(5):441-445
Objective To investigate the application value of Overlap anastomosis in Billroth I digestive tract reconstruction after laparoscopic distal gastrectomy in gastric cancer. Methods Clinical data of 68 stage T1?2 gastric cancer patients undergoing laparoscopic distal gastrectomy for D2 radical gastrectomy from January 2015 to January 2016 at China Japan Union Hospital of Jilin University were retrospectively analyzed. Inclusion criteria: (1) no distant metastasis of gastric cancer confirmed by gastroscopy and pathology before surgery; (2) T1?2 tumor with diameter<3 cm; (3) the lesion locating in the antrum of the stomach with distance >1 cm from the pylorus, and no invasion into middle area; (4) R0 resection confirmed by postoperative pathology; (5) no history of abdominal surgery. Among 68 cases, 23 cases were in Overlap anastomosis group and 45 cases in Billroth I anastomosis group. D2 lymph node dissection and distal gastrectomy were performed in both groups. In the Overlap anastomosis group, the duodenum and stomach were severed by a linear stapler under endoscopy, and the residual gastric curve anastomotic opening was selected. According to the tension between the duodenum and the remnant stomach, the anastomotic opening was selected at the upper edge of the remnant duodenum, and the anastomosis between the posterior wall of the remnant stomach and the upper wall of the duodenum was completed by placing the stapler under endoscopy. Then the common opening was closed and the remnant duodenum was resected. In the traditional Billroth I anastomosis group, pneumoperitoneum was discontinued after amputation of the duodenum under laparoscopy. The median incision of the upper abdomen was 9?12 cm. The distal stomach was pulled out to complete the excision of specimens, the extraction of specimens and Billroth I digestive tract reconstruction. The intraoperative and postoperative conditions of the two groups were compared with student t test (continuous variable) and chi?square test (categorica variable). Results Of the 68 patients,39 were males and 29 were females,with age of (65.5± 10.2) (51 to 77)years. Differences in baseline data between Overlap group and Billroth I group were not statistically significant (all P>0.05). Laparoscopic surgery was successfully performed in both groups without conversion to open operation. As compared with the Billroth I group, the Overlap group had significantly shorter operation time [(149.8 ± 10.1) minutes vs. (169.8 ± 15.3) minutes, t=5.658, P=0.008], shorter anastomotic time of digestive tract reconstruction [(31.2±3.8) minutes vs. (36.3±3.3) minutes, t=3.389, P=0.003] and shorter abdominal incision length [(4.5±0.9) cm vs.(11.0±2.3) cm, t=13.244,P=0.004]. There were no significant differences between two groups in intraoperative blood loss [(92.9±22.4) ml vs. (87.0 ± 7.3) ml, t=1.186, P=0.366], number of lymph node dissected (28.4 ± 5.7 vs. 27.3 ± 5.2, t=0.838, P=0.383), postoperative flatus time [(4.4 ± 2.1) days vs. (4.2 ± 1.8) days, t=0.391, P=0.563], morbidity of postoperative complication [4.3%(1/23) vs. 6.7%(3/45), χ2=0.148, P=0.701]. All the patients were followed up for 28±10 (10?46) months. There were no long?term complications, recurrence or death in two groups. Conclusion Overlap anastomosis in Billroth I digestive tract reconstruction after laparoscopic distal gastrectomy is safe and effective, and can reduce the anastomosis time.

8.Advances in the research of gastric signet ring cell carcinoma.
Zhonghang XU ; Yinzhi JIN ; Xuedong FANG
Chinese Journal of Gastrointestinal Surgery 2018;21(10):1196-1200
Epidemiological studies in recent years have found that the incidence of gastric signet ring cell carcinoma (SRCC) has increased significantly. In this paper, we first reviewed cell origin and biomarkers of SRCC, and the relationship between SRCC and various pathological types of gastric cancer. The early diagnosis rate of gastric SRCC is low, which may be due to the unclear mechanism of pathology and precancerous lesions. In clinical practice, SRCC has the characteristics of low differentiation and high degree of malignancy. Most of patients with gastric cancer Borrmann IV(diffuse infiltrative type) are gastric SRCC, and their prognosis is poor. The average age of gastric SRCC was 55 to 61 years old. Besides, in female, the incidence of SRCC was significantly higher than that of non-SRCC gastric cancer. It is found that the expressions of estrogen and progesterone receptors in SRCC tissues are high. The relationship between gastric SRCC and sex hormones may be the cause of gender differences in the pathogenesis of gastric SRCC. Due to the low risk of lymph node metastasis in early SRCC, endoscopic mucosal resection and endoscopic submucosal dissection can be performed for <3 cm, submucosal invasive, medium differentiated tumors, or <3 cm, highly differentiated, ulcerative and submucosal lesions. For non-metastatic advanced gastric SRCC, surgical resection and adequate lymph node dissection should be performed owing to the high risk of lymph node metastasis. Adjuvant chemotherapy is also considered to improve the long-term prognosis of patients. Taxane therapy may be more effective in gastric SRCC. Recent data show that gastric SRCC and diffuse gastric cancer are more sensitive to mitomycin C, doxorubicin and docetaxel than intestinal type gastric cancer, but are not sensitive to fluorouracil and cisplatin. These treatment perspectives still need to be confirmed in future studies.
9.Application value of programmed D2 radical gastrectomy for advanced gastric cancer
Chinese Journal of Digestive Surgery 2017;16(3):231-234
Gastric cancer is one of the high incidence of malignant tumors in China,the incidence of which is in the second among the world and is only inferior to Japan.But the mortality of gastric cancer in China is 2 times of world's average level,which is often associated with low early diagnostic rate,big regional differentials in the surgical quantity of gastric cancer (especially D2 radical gastrectomy) and prognosis of patients influenced by surgical quantity.Therefore,a standardized treatment of gastric cancer is the current development trend and hotspot.The correct and programmed staging,evaluation,operation methods,approaches,lymph node dissection and digestive tract reconstruction are selected,thus improving the long-term survival of patients with advanced gastric cancer and reducing mortality in China.
10.Sternocleidomastoid lateral path in the application of the thyroid cancer lateral neck lymph node cleaning
Jinfang LIU ; Guomin HUANG ; Xuedong FANG
Journal of Clinical Surgery 2017;25(4):281-283
Objective To explore the the application of sternocleidomastoid lateral path for thyroid cancer surgery lateral neck lymph node cleaning.Methods 40 patients with thyroid carcinoma were detected in the lateral neck lymph node cleaning using sternocleidomastoid lateral path(experimental group)and 40 cases of patients with thyroid cancer in the lateral neck lymph node cleaning cleaning scope with traditional operation method(control group),comparing with success rates,operation time,quality of life and incidence of complications.Results Experimental group can achieve the purpose of curing in the operation,operation field showed more clearly,the lymph node zone Ⅱ,Ⅲ,Ⅳ,Ⅴ number (32,58,50,35)were higher than traditional surgery group(17,35,33,20).Experimental group can significantly shorten the operation time[(30.0±1.20)min vs(45.0±3.10)min].The difference of incidence of near and forward future overall complications was statistically significant between the two group(P<0.05).Conclusion Sternocleidomastoid lateral path in thyroid carcinoma in the lateral neck lymph node cleaning can achieve the purpose of curing,significantly improve the lymph node zone Ⅱ,Ⅲ,Ⅳ,Ⅴ,shorten the operation time,reduce the recent and long-term complications and improve patient's quality of life.
